Frequently Asked Questions

Q1.What is the exact solar noon in Beijing?

Solar noon in Beijing occurs when the sun crosses the local celestial meridian (116.70° E) and reaches its maximum angular elevation above the horizon. Because Beijing operates on Asia/Shanghai, solar noon typically occurs around mid-day, adjusted for the seasonal Equation of Time.

Q2.How does atmospheric refraction affect sunrise and sunset in Beijing?

At latitude 40.19°, standard atmospheric refraction lifts the apparent image of the solar disc by approximately 34 arcminutes (0.566°). Combined with the sun’s 16 arcminute semidiameter, official sunrise and sunset are calculated when the center of the true solar disc is 90°50′ from the zenith.

Q3.When are the golden hour shooting windows in Beijing?

The morning golden hour spans the Sun’s climb from 0° to 6° elevation, with the evening window covering the reverse crossing. Its duration varies with latitude and season rather than lasting a fixed 60 minutes.
